Load music already on your figurer
The offset method to load music on iTunes that I desire to illustrate you is what regards the music tracks already available on your computer: iTunes, in fact, provides the ability to import files and folders already on your PC and add them in a few seconds to your library. The supported file types are numerous (MP3, AAC, FLAC and WMA, to proper name a few), and so incompatibility problems are unlikely to occur.
To import the songs already on your reckoner, start iTunes, select the Music item from the drib-down bill of fare located at the top left and drag the individual tracks or folders in the programme window: in this way, the files will be automatically added to the latter'due south library.
If you lot practice not similar to piece of work with the mouse, y'all tin proceed to import via the menu: open the File menu located at the pinnacle left and select the detail Add files to the library … (on Windows) or Add to the library … (on macOS), select the file (south) you want to upload to iTunes and y'all're done! To import an entire folder, however, click on the File bill of fare and select the detail Add folder to the library, choose the folder that contains the desired tracks and presses the Select folder button.
As a last resort, I advise you make a copy of all the files imported into your library, so you can easily transfer it (I'll talk about it after) in example you need information technology. To practise then, open the menu Edit> Preferences on Windows or iTunes> Preferences on Mac, click on the Avant-garde tab, prepare the check marking side by side to Go on the iTunes Media folder organized and click on OK: the copies of the tracks volition be stored in the folder displayed within the box immediately above.
How to upload music to iTunes from Apple Music
Do you accept a subscription to Apple Music, the music streaming service provided past Apple tree? Perfect, you tin can upload music to your iTunes in an extremely uncomplicated mode! To go on, click on the search bar at the top right of the iTunes window and search for the song or anthology you wish to upload, making sure that the Apple Music button is selected in the pocket-size box that appears.
Having done this, positioned with the mouse on the song or anthology to exist loaded and click on the button (…) next to its title, then on the entry Add to Music in the context menu that is proposed. In the aforementioned fashion, you tin besides upload music from Apple Music "navigating" from the thematic sections News and For You: the procedure is absolutely identical. If you want, you lot can download the tracks in offline mode (to have them available fifty-fifty in the absence of Cyberspace), after adding them, past clicking on the deject icon.
How to upload music to iTunes from the iTunes store
Do not have a subscription to Apple Music and prefer to buy individually the tracks yous prefer? No problem: you lot can practice information technology with the iTunes Store, Apple tree'south virtual store that sells all sorts of multimedia content (tracks, albums, ebooks and movies). You tin can admission it comfortably by selecting the item Music from the drib-down carte located at the top left and and so clicking on the particular Shop (or iTunes Store on Mac) that you lot find at the height right.
You can browse through the tracks using links to categories, music genres and personal collections, or search for them using the appropriate bar located at the top right of the program. In one case you discover the song (or album) y'all want to buy, select it with a click of the mouse and then press the push button that shows the cost, enter when required the credentials of your Apple ID (or the password if yous already have logged in to iTunes) and presses the Purchase button. In this way, the song will automatically be uploaded to iTunes and made bachelor both in the local library and in all other devices associated with the ID.

Load an existing library
You are going to upload a music library on your estimator to iTunes, but you have no idea how to proceed? Do non worry, it'due south much simpler than you call up. The first thing you need to do is start iTunes on the old reckoner, activate the automatic copy of the imported files equally I explained in the previous department, notation the path of the iTunes folder in the Preferences> Advanced screen and look a few minutes (depending on the number of tracks in the library) and so that the copy process is successful.
Later that, close iTunes on the "old" computer and copy the folder that contains the music library, previously noted, on an external disk or USB stick: on Windows this folder should correspond to C: \ Users \ Your Proper noun \ Music \ iTunes , while on macOS a / Users / yourname / Music / iTunes. At present move to the "new" computer, close iTunes completely, create a backup of the iTunes folder (to be restored if something does not become right) and re-create the iTunes folder from the dongle / deejay to the Music folder of the computer, confirming the desire to overwrite information technology. Reopen iTunes et voila, your songs will be there waiting for you!
If iTunes does not recognize files uploaded this manner, go along as follows.
- Shut iTunes completely.
- Hold down Shift (on Windows) or alt (on Mac) and start iTunes over again by double clicking on its icon.
- In the window that appears, click on the button Choose a library ….
- Movement to the previously copied folder (thus in Music> iTunes) and double-click the .itl file for the library y'all merely imported.

How to upload music to iTunes from Sound CDs
The last method I desire to tell you most loading songs from an "quondam" Audio CD: thanks to a convenient integrated function, in a few clicks y'all tin import the songs on the diskette into the iTunes library and salvage them in compressed format!
To proceed, start iTunes and then insert the Sound CD into your calculator's bulldoze. After a few seconds, the program will bear witness you a window that will inquire you lot if you want to import your CD into the iTunes library: confirm by clicking on the Yes button, and look for the completion of the procedure, which may exist more or less short depending on the speed reading your optical media.
In this style, the songs imported from the disk will be copied into AAC format on the PC. If you want to employ a different format (eg MP3) for importing, go to the Edit> Preferences menu (on Windows) or iTunes> Preferences (on Mac), click on the General tab and then on the Import Settings button located below right.
At this point, in the new window that opens, click on the drop-down carte Import using and select the format that best suits your needs: you can choose between AAC, AIFF, MP3, WAV and Apple Lossless.
The songs you upload will be automatically saved to the default iTunes folder, the one you learned to recognize in previous capacity of this tutorial.
